Output 70aaaa359c70923fe1438c55e3021030357ccc935b323fa46cd93fb63bae615a:1

value
37185930
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dec5dc21f9c1c60220ddb20e37a09961aa83caee OP_EQUALVERIFY OP_CHECKSIG
address
1MJv38hbu7LKLA4T3YQN11vZrWAbmBZRQJ
transaction
70aaaa359c70923fe1438c55e3021030357ccc935b323fa46cd93fb63bae615a
spent
true